With the spare centre console panel I have from the wreckers, at the back there are 4 bulb holders, 3 white and one orange. The small orange bulb sits directly behind the aicon button.

Although there is no bulb holder directly behind the demister button, it too was illuminated when depressed. The light emitted is off white colour.

I pulled the control knobs off their respective spots and unclipped the thick clear plastic strip. The aircon and demister buttons cannot be removed unless the thick clear plastic is removed by sliding it from the buttons.

Demister button was definitely illuminated , for the past 2 years until 5 days ago. Even during daytime.

The only other time the centre console illuminates is when the headlight switch is on

Headlight switch is ruled out as the source of illumination

Bondy,

Use a set of alligator leads and clip 12V across those two globes and see if they illuminate...

I'm with Troy... One globe back illuminates the entire face when you turn the parkers on... So you can see at night...

The second globe comes on when you turn the AC on...

The rear demister button doesn't have a provision in the top segment to illuminate like the AC button does to indicate that it is turned on...
